Top 10 Movies of Russell Crowe
Born on 7 April 1964 in Wellington, New Zealand and raised in Australia, Russell Ira Crowe is an actor and musician. Married in 2003 with Danielle Spencer, Australian actress and singer-writer, they have two kids named Charles Spencer Crowe and Tennyson Spencer Crowe.
Crowe began his career as musician. He then became an Australian actor. He became popular actor and well-known face of Hollywood after tremendous success of his historical epic movie, Gladiator in 2000. He won Oscar Award for Best Actor in a Leading Role in 2001 from this movie (Gladiator).

Gladiator (2000)
In this historical epic movie directed by Ridley Scott, Crowe played roman General Maximus Decimus Meridius.
Ad 180 General Maximus is named ‘keeper of Rome’ by the dying Emperor Marcus Aurelius after successfully vanquishing the barbarian hordes. But emperor’s son Commodus has other ideas. Following a failed execution, Maximus flee his Spanish home to discover his wife and son have been murdered. Enslaved and trained as gladiator, Maximus is one of a troupe of warriors called for the gladiatorial games at Rome. He is soon involved in plot to overthrow the emperor at Rome.

LA Confidential (1997)
This film is based on James Ellroy's 1990 novel of the same title. As corruption grows three policemen investigate a series of murders with their own brand of justice in Los Angeles during 1950s.

A Beautiful Mind (2001)
In this movie of Ron Howard, Crowe brilliantly portrayed the life of John F. Nash, a Noble Prize winner in economics.
The film was loosely based on a bestselling book of the same name by Sylvia Nasar.

Cinderella Man (2005)
The titled of the film is taken from the nickname of heavyweight boxing champion, James J. Braddock. The movie, Cinderella Man is inspired by life story of James J. Braddock.

The Insider (1999)
In this Michael Mann’s film, Crowe played as tobacco film whistle blower, Jeffrey Wigand. The film is based on a true story about tobacco industry which was aired on February 4, 1996 in 60 Minutes, an American television news magazine.
